Common Sinking Foundation Repair Jobs
Sinking Foundation Repair - stabilizes uneven or settling foundations to prevent further structural issues.
Pier and beam foundation repair - restores support for homes with crawl spaces by leveling and reinforcing the structure.
Slab foundation stabilization - addresses cracks and uneven flooring caused by shifting concrete slabs.
Foundation underpinning - adds support and increases stability for homes experiencing significant settlement.
Mudjacking and foam leveling - lifts and levels sunken concrete surfaces around the property.
Drainage and soil stabilization - improves soil conditions to reduce future foundation movement and damage.
Sinking Foundation Repair Questions
What are signs of a sinking foundation? Indicators include cracks in walls or floors, u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around the foundation.
What causes a foundation to sink? Common causes include soil settlement, poor drainage, drought conditions, and improper construction practices.
Is foundation sinking a structural issue? Yes, sinking can compromise the stability of a building and may lead to further damage if not addressed promptly.
What types of foundations are affected? Sinking can impact various foundation types, including slab, crawl space, and basement foundations.
